Hong Kong’s 5-Year Bond Reopening: A Strong Signal of Investor Confidence
By Rebeca Moen | March 5, 2025
In a move that underscores the resilience of Hong Kong’s financial markets, the Hong Kong Monetary Authority (HKMA) has officially announced the successful results of its latest tender for the reopening of 5-year Institutional Government Bonds. With a staggering bid-to-cover ratio of 6.25, this tender, held on March 5, 2025, is a clear indicator of robust institutional demand and investor confidence in the region’s economy.
Strong Demand for Bonds: An Investor’s Perspective
The HKMA offered a total of HK$1.5 billion in bonds, but the appetite was well beyond expectations, with applications swelling to HK$9.375 billion. This surge in interest translates to a bid-to-cover ratio of 6.25, signifying that institutional investors remain optimistic about the market. The average price accepted stood at 99.80, equivalent to an annualized yield of 3.301%.

Key Details of the Bond Issue
The bonds in question, identified by issue number 05GB2912001, are part of the Infrastructure Bond Programme. They feature a coupon rate of 3.23% and are set to mature on December 5, 2029. Additionally, the issue and settlement date is marked on March 6, 2025.
Notably, the lowest price accepted was 99.55, yielding 3.360%, while the average tender price was recorded at 99.33, translating to a yield of 3.412%. A pro-rata ratio of approximately 51% was also observed.
